    Toward the end of this video, you show the soft caddies which you hung from some sort of mount. Is this something you installed or came with your boat (the mount not the caddies)? I own a 1976 Siren and I am interested in hanging organizing caddies, but not sure how.

    • @siren17
      @siren17  3 роки тому +2

      Hi Jake, the supports for the side caddies are just 1x1 pieces of wood which i glue underneath the deck with Six10 thickened epoxy.
